Can you eat mayo when pregnant?

Wondering if you can eat mayo when you're pregnant? Although it's best to avoid homemade mayonnaise, which may contain undercooked or raw eggs, commercial mayo is safe to eat during pregnancy as it's made with pasteurized eggs.

Is Hellman's mayo safe during pregnancy?

Can I eat Hellmann's Mayo if I am pregnant? Yes, because the eggs are pasteurised. Pasteurisation is a process of heat treatment intended to kill harmful food poisoning bacteria.

Can you eat mayonnaise when pregnant NHS?

Eggs that have not been produced under the Lion Code are considered less safe, and pregnant women are advised to avoid eating them raw or partially cooked, including in mousse, mayonnaise and soufflé. These eggs should be cooked until the white and the yolk are hard. Find out more about foods to avoid in pregnancy.

Does mayo have raw egg?

Traditionally, mayonnaise is made with raw egg yolks—an ingredient many cooks prefer to avoid. Alternative approaches suggest making mayonnaise with hard-cooked eggs and even an eggless mayo with milk.

Is supermarket mayonnaise pasteurized?

Note: Commercial mayonnaise, dressing, and sauces contain pasteurized eggs that are safe to eat. Safe Ways to Make Your Favorite Egg-containing Foods! Use store-bought products of the foods listed above, which are often already cooked or pasteurized.

Can I eat canned tuna while pregnant?

You can consume skipjack and canned light tuna alongside other low-mercury species, such as cod, crab, salmon and scallops, as part of the recommended 2–3 servings of fish per week ( 10 ). Try to avoid eating albacore or yellowfin tuna more than once per week. Refrain from bigeye tuna as much as possible ( 10 ).

Can I eat scrambled eggs when pregnant?

It is safe for pregnant women to eat eggs as long as the eggs are completely cooked or pasteurised. Pregnant women can enjoy cooked eggs however should be aware to avoid raw eggs in foods such as aioli, homemade mayonnaise, cake batter or mousse.
